Toe Numbness

My husband has been experiencing numbness of toes and tingling feeling he describes sometimes as almostif on fire.
But prevalent complaint is numbness…his physician has prescribed Neurontin…doesn’t seem to help alot.
Any suggestions as to causes?

    There could be a number of causes of this. Diabetes, Thyroid irregularity, Sciatic problem, Tarsal Tunnel syndrome, vascular problems, and neuropathy where the cause is not yet determined. There are many other possibilites but I think he needs to see a neurologist for evaluation.
